What is WAV? Technical Infrastructure and Areas of Use

WAV (Waveform Audio File Format) is an audio file format developed by Microsoft and IBM in 1991. It stores audio data using PCM (Pulse Code Modulation), which allows WAV files to have high sound quality. The WAV format is frequently preferred by sound engineers and professional musicians because it is a lossless format. However, the large file sizes can create some disadvantages in terms of portability.

The advantages of WAV files include high sound quality, wide format support, and compatibility with many audio processing software. However, large file sizes can cause issues with storage space and sharing. Therefore, it is often preferred to convert WAV files to more manageable sizes.

When is WAV Used?

  • Music Production: Music producers use the WAV format for high-quality audio recordings. For example, vocals recorded in a studio are usually stored in WAV format.
  • Audio Engineering: Sound engineers prefer WAV files for sound effects and mixing processes. This allows them to edit without compromising sound quality.
  • Film and Video Editing: Filmmakers prefer the WAV format for the use of high-quality sound effects and music. This enhances the overall quality of the film.
  • Audio Archiving: Libraries or music archives may use the WAV format to preserve music collections. This ensures the original quality of the sound is maintained.

Advantages of MP3 Format and Its Common Use

MP3 is a compressed audio file format and is commonly used for music files. With low file sizes and wide compatibility, MP3 is frequently preferred by portable music players and online music platforms. Although the MP3 format compromises slightly on sound quality, it significantly reduces file size, offering greater efficiency. Therefore, it is one of the most popular formats for listening to and sharing music.

Who Prefers the MP3 Format?

  • Music Listeners: They prefer the MP3 format for its advantages in portability and storage space.
  • Software Developers: Developers who want to integrate audio files into their applications benefit from the wide support of the MP3 format.
  • Podcast Producers: Those who want to distribute podcast content can share their files more easily by taking advantage of the MP3 format.
  • Radio Broadcasters: Radio stations use the MP3 format in their broadcasts to consume less bandwidth.
